Deep bowl, non cutaway, Multi sound holes on both the bass and treble sides. Carbon fiber top. OP-24 pre-amp. 5 piece neck with 14 frets to the body.

This guitar sings with a completely balanced sound bass, mid and treble. Tons of acoustic energy- louder than any guitar I have ever played. The OP-24 preamp has volume and a 3 band EQ. The guitar was built in North Hartford, Ct in 1987. It is still in near mint condition.

The factory set up was pretty good but removing a shim made it great. The neck has a satin finish and is smooth and fast. Laser cut multi species epaulets are beautiful.

Iv'e been playing for 36 years. I own a number of other guitars including Guild, Adamas and Ovation. This is my go to guitar. It has amazing sound and volume. It is very easy to play. It would be nice if it had a built in tuner but those did't exist when it was made. I could send it to the company and tehy updrade the electronics to one of the newewr models with built in tuners but, that would mean having to part with it. So- that will not be happening.
